CloudTV partners with Magnite to roll out Connected TV Advertising Platform
Share Share ShareShare

Mumbai: CloudTV, a Smart TV OS brand, has announced the official launch of its Connected TV (CTV) advertising platform in a strategic move aimed at capitalizing on India’s growing CTV ecosystem. The company also unveiled a new partnership with Magnite (NASDAQ: MGNI), the world’s largest independent sell-side advertising platform, to help advertisers unlock CloudTV’s expansive footprint of over 12 million+ connected TV users.

To support this advertising expansion, CloudTV has also launched a dedicated advertising website for brands, agencies, and media buyers, offering streamlined access to inventory, audience insights, and partnership opportunities.

As smart TV penetration continues to grow rapidly across India, CloudTV’s new platform—powered by Magnite SpringServe’s advanced programmatic ad-serving technology—delivers robust features tailored to meet the needs of the modern advertiser. These include:

  • Programmatic Guaranteed (PG) deals for priority premium placements
  • Private Marketplace (PMP) access for curated inventory packages
  • Real-Time Bidding (RTB) for dynamic and data-driven inventory optimization

Harshad Wadivkar, Business Head – Monetisation at CloudTV, commented on the launch, “Connected-TV advertising is redefining how advertisers and brands engage with their target audiences. CloudTV Ads is designed to help advertisers leverage this very dynamic shift, and provide measurable impact to maximize brand visibility, backed by measurable metrics. We look forward to working with Magnite to harness further growth opportunities within the Indian CTV ecosystem. Given the rise of this evolving ad format, CTV advertising is no longer an option but an essential line item in any advertiser’s ad spends today, emerging as a promising frontier in AdTech as brands prioritize market impact.”

Echoing the excitement around this partnership, Gavin Buxton, Managing Director, Asia at Magnite, said, “India’s CTV landscape is growing at an extraordinary pace, and CloudTV’s strong user base and market presence make them a valuable part of this evolution. At Magnite, we are committed to empowering premium publishers and delivering innovative, programmatic solutions to enable buyers to reach audiences more effectively. We look forward to supporting CloudTV’s journey as the digital ad landscape in India evolves.”
